COMMISSION IMPLEMENTING REGULATION (EU) 2016/559
of 11 April 2016
authorising agreements and decisions on the planning of production in the milk and milk products sector
Article 1
Without prejudice to Article 152(3)(b)(i) and Article 209(1) of Regulation (EU) No 1308/2013, recognised producer organisations, their associations and recognised interbranch organisations in the milk and milk products sector are hereby authorised:
during a period of six months starting on 13 April 2016 or 13 October 2016 to conclude voluntary joint agreements and take common decisions having a validity ending on 12 October 2016 or 12 April 2017 at the latest, respectively, on the planning of the volume of milk to be produced; or
to prolong the validity of such agreements or decisions concluded or taken during the period starting on 13 April 2016 for a period not exceeding 12 April 2017.
Article 2
Member States shall take the necessary measures to ensure that the agreements and decisions referred to in Article 1 do not undermine the proper functioning of the internal market and strictly aim to stabilise the milk and milk products sector.
Article 3
The geographic scope of this authorisation is the Union territory.
Article 4
As soon as the agreements or decisions referred to in Article 1 are concluded or taken, the producer organisations, associations and interbranch organisations concerned shall communicate those agreements or decisions to the competent authority of the Member State having the highest share of estimated volume of milk production covered by those agreements or decisions, indicating the following:
the estimated production volume covered;
the expected time period of implementation.
In accordance with Commission Regulation (EC) No 792/2009 ( 1 ) Member States shall notify the Commission of the following:
no later than five days after the end of each one-month period, the agreements and decisions communicated to them in accordance with paragraph 1 during that period;
no later than 30 days after the end of each six-month period referred to in Article 1, an overview of the agreements and decisions implemented during that period.
Article 5
This Regulation shall enter into force on the day following that of its publication in the Official Journal of the European Union.
This Regulation shall be binding in its entirety and directly applicable in all Member States.
